Position:

Front Desk Attendant

Location: Blue River, BC

Type: Seasonal, Full-Time

Reports to: Front Desk Supervisor

Overview:

Directly responsible for all daily front desk functions and activities. The front desk is the hub of the operation, ensuring all departments receive communications and requests from guests and other departments. Providing prompt and courteous service is paramount.

Responsibilities:
  • Provide prompt acknowledgment, friendly welcome and efficient check-in of guests.
  • Ensure Waivers (liability release forms) are completed properly.
  • Ensure information about guest waivers, weight, names or name changes are communicated to the Guides house immediately.
  • Ensure guest travel requirements/information is communicated to the Travel Coordinator.
  • Have a thorough knowledge of our facilities, hours of operation, room/chalet types and detail within guest rooms/chalets.
  • Be aware of special functions within the resort.
  • Know the activities we offer.
  • Assist the Massage department with bookings.
  • Ensure that guest-related housekeeping and maintenance problems are communicated to those areas for prompt attention.
  • Perform various clerical tasks associated with the Front Desk.
  • Keep Front Desk and Front Desk office neat, clean and organized.
  • Perform all guest accounting functions: payments and deposits, provide receipts, checking guests out, posting and transferring charges, conducting necessary paperwork related to corrections, adjustments, posting of charges, balancing of float and shift detail at shift close.
  • Be resourceful as the Front Desk is an information center for the guests and other departments.
  • Ensure guest confidentiality.
  • Evaluate guest needs and exceed guest expectations as much as possible.
  • Address clients by name and always introduce yourself. These are the basics to personalizing the guest experience.
  • Strive to maintain effective communication and teamwork between all departments.
  • Those having a Class 4 license may be called upon to on occasion shuttle guests.
